It’s one of the fastest-growing sports in the world but pickleball also comes with a lot of noise. Tennis courts in many communities have been converted into pickleball courts, creating a headache for some annoyed neighbours. As Carolyn Kury de Castillo reports, the Town of Okotoks is taking action.
